Vimeo of the Week: AH

Ah from studio shelter on Vimeo. Lee SungHwan directed the quirky and fun film AH for Studio Shelter in Seoul, Korea. Made from LEGOs and stop-motion graphics the film’s fast pace includes number countdowns, cops and robbers, Star Wars, and my favorite, a LEGO version of the SMPTE color bars from TV.
